🌿 Why Kusatsu? History, Nature & Connectivity
Kusatsu sits in southern Shiga, a hub where ancient travel routes like the Tōkaidō and Nakasendō converged. Today, it remains a thriving city with historic post town sites and cultural heritage spots as well as scenic Lake Biwa views, farmlands, and hiking access. Close to Ritsumeikan University’s Biwako-Kusatsu campus and a vibrant station area with shopping and dining, Kusatsu offers a real balance of suburban calm and urban convenience.
This blend of natural scenery, historical depth, and direct train access to Kyoto and Osaka makes Kusatsu a highly sought-after place to live.
